Suggested Timetable for College Planning

Junior Year: Spring
  • January - February - March
  • Meet with your school counselor to explore schools that match your interests, qualifications, and needs.
  • Take advantage of your high school career center, which may contain publications for the schools you are considering.
  • Register for and take the SAT, and request that your scores be sent to at least three schools.
  • Contact colleges for general information. Sift through the information you receive and compare it to other schools.
  • March - April - May
  • Explore college and university Web sites and make a list of the schools you want to visit.
  • Begin to visit the schools that interest you.
  • Plan your senior year carefully, reviewing college admissions requirements and your proposed course schedule.
Junior Year: Summer
  • June - August
  • Visit, visit, visit! Take part of your summer vacation to visit the schools that you are considering.


Senior Year: Fall
  • September - October
  • Application review at UNCG begins on September 1st. See our notification deadlines here.
  • Meet with your school counselor to finalize your list of schools. Pay special attention to any admissions and scholarship application deadlines.
  • Take a second look at the top schools on your list by attending open houses or campus visitation days.
  • Register for and take the SAT again. Consider taking the ACT as well.
  • Attend college fairs in your area. Ask questions! Have some prepared before attending the program.
  • October - November
  • Apply to the colleges you have chosen. If recommendations are required, ask your school counselor well in advance. Make a copy of the application for your records.
  • Some colleges have early deadlines, so be aware of these dates. Keep a calendar so you do not miss important deadlines for admissions, financial aid, and scholarships.
Senior Year: Spring
  • January
  • If you are planning to apply for financial aid, file the FAFSA as soon after January 1 as possible, and no later than March 1.
  • March - April
  • Register for and attend any open house or special programs sponsored by the colleges you are considering.
  • May
  • Pay attention to confirmation and housing dates for the schools to which you have been accepted. After making your decision, return the confirmation card and any other required forms before the deadline.
